T型剪力墙骨架曲线计算方法及试验验证
Calculation method and verification test for skeleton curve of T-shaped shear wall
摘要
Abstract
In order to study skeleton curve of T-shaped shear wall of which the web was in compression,moment-curvature skeleton curve of cross section and force-displacement skeleton curve of shear wall component were both simplified as four lines,which were represented by four featuring points:cracking point,yield point,peak point and ultimate point.Based on the flexure theory and plane cross section assumptions,considering the influ-ence of constraints on the values of peak point and ultimate point,a calculating theory to calculate the value of the four featuring points of moment-curvature skeleton curve of cross section was established,and then the for-mulation for the four featuring points of force-displacement skeleton curve of shear wall was put forward.In order to validate the accuracy of the theory,some experimental results were used to compare with the theoretical values.The research shows that the theoretical values are almost agreed with the experimental results.These con-clusions can provide references for performance-based seismic design of T-shaped shear wall.关键词
